Originally released in 1973. The Neptune Factor is a action/science fiction film. directed by Daniel Petrie.

Starring Ben Gazzara, Walter Pidgeon, and Ernest Borgnine

Synopsis

When an underwater ocean lab is lost in a earthquake, an advanced submarine is sent down to find it and encounters terrible danger.
